The size of Mount Stuart is approximately 1.1 square kilometres. It has 3 parks covering nearly 11.5% of total area. The population of Mount Stuart in 2016 was 2399 people. By 2021 the population was 2444 showing a population growth of 1.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mount Stuart is 30-39 years. Households in Mount Stuart are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mount Stuart work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 73.70% of the homes in Mount Stuart were owner-occupied compared with 73.20% in 2016.
